Sagemath-Fricas issue. AttributeError: 'NoneType' object has no attribute 'replace' calling integrate #37813

Steps To Reproduce

Using sagemath 10.3 with Fricas :

sage --version
SageMath version 10.3, Release Date: 2024-03-19

>fricas --version
FriCAS 1.3.10
based on sbcl 2.3.11
>

Sage gives AttributeError: 'NoneType' object has no attribute 'replace' on an integral which Fricas directly can do


>sage
┌────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────┐
│ SageMath version 10.3, Release Date: 2024-03-19                    │
│ Using Python 3.11.8. Type "help()" for help.                       │
└────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────┘
sage: print(fricas.eval(")lisp |$build_version|"))

Value = "FriCAS 1.3.10"

sage: var('x a b B y A')
(x, a, b, B, y, A)
sage: integrate((x^2+1)^(1/2)/(x^2+(x+(x^2+1)^(1/2))^(1/2)),x, algorithm="fricas")

AttributeError: 'NoneType' object has no attribute 'replace'


Calling same integrate inside Fricas directly works and no exception is generated (output not show as output too large)


integrate((x^2+1)^(1/2)/(x^2+(x+(x^2+1)^(1/2))^(1/2)),x)
%no error


Expected Behavior

No exception should be generated

Actual Behavior

Exception generated by sagemath
